The English expression "to have something done", often used in beauty/hygiene contexts, e. g., "I had my nails done" or "I had my hair cut", cannot be translated directly into Spanish: to have your hair cut.

There are several ways to translate "That's the point", some of which have already been mentioned. It seems, however, that among those who speak a variety of Spanish heavily influenced by English ("Spanglish"), the English calque "Ese es el punto" is heard more and more, and you even find it in writing. Answer and Explanation: There are several translations for 'done' in Spanish: - hecho (pronounced: EH-choh), which is the past participle of the verb hacer (to do).
